A storm just blew shingles off my roof. How quickly can a contractor respond to tarp it?
Emergency tarping crews dispatch from the Shelby County Courthouse area, taking I-64 for direct access across the county. With 45-60 minute response times, they secure exposed decking with waterproof tarps and temporary fasteners. This immediate action prevents water infiltration that could compromise interior ceilings and electrical systems, buying time for permanent repairs.
What code requirements should I verify my roofing contractor follows?
The Shelby County Building Inspection Department enforces 2018 Kentucky Residential Code provisions requiring ice and water shield in all valleys and along eaves. The Kentucky Department of Housing, Buildings and Construction mandates specific flashing offsets at wall intersections. Licensed contractors document these details in permit applications, ensuring installations withstand 115 mph winds without relying on sealant alone.
My roof is original to my 1993 home in Downtown Shelbyville. Should I be concerned about its condition?
A 33-year-old architectural asphalt shingle roof on 7/16 OSB decking has exceeded its typical 25-year lifespan. In Shelbyville's climate, UV radiation and moisture cycles degrade asphalt binders, causing granule loss and brittleness. OSB decking under aged shingles becomes vulnerable to moisture intrusion and rot. Proactive replacement now prevents decking damage that adds significant cost to future repairs.
My homeowner's insurance premium increased 18% this year. Can a new roof really lower my bill?
Kentucky insurers now recognize IBHS FORTIFIED Home designation with direct premium credits. A FORTIFIED roof meets enhanced wind and impact standards, reducing insurer risk exposure. Documentation of FORTIFIED installation triggers automatic rate adjustments through the Kentucky Department of Insurance. This investment typically pays back through premium savings within 5-7 years.
My roof looks fine from the ground. Why would I need a professional inspection?
Drone-based inspections with thermal imaging detect sub-surface moisture in architectural shingles that visual walk-overs miss. Moisture trapped beneath shingles accelerates decking deterioration in 7/16 OSB substrates. Aerial imagery reveals installation patterns and previous repairs invisible from ground level. This diagnostic approach identifies problems 2-3 years before they become visible leaks.
Should I consider solar shingles instead of traditional asphalt when replacing my roof?
Traditional architectural shingles cost less initially but lack energy generation. Solar shingles integrate photovoltaics with roofing protection, qualifying for LG&E/KU net metering and the 30% federal investment tax credit. With 2026 energy costs, solar shingles typically achieve 8-12 year payback periods in Shelbyville, while providing UL Class 4 impact resistance matching local hail risk.
What makes a roof truly storm-resistant for Shelbyville's spring thunderstorm season?
Shelbyville's 115 mph ultimate design wind speed requires shingles with high-wind warranties and proper mechanical attachment. UL 2218 Class 4 impact-rated shingles withstand 2-inch hail stones common here. During April-June convective storms, these shingles maintain integrity when others shatter, preventing water intrusion that causes most storm-related insurance claims.
My attic gets extremely hot. Could this be damaging my roof structure?
Improper ventilation on 4/12 pitch roofs creates attic temperatures exceeding 150°F, baking shingles from beneath. The 2018 Kentucky Residential Code requires specific intake and exhaust ratios to maintain airflow. Without balanced ventilation, moisture condenses on decking undersides, promoting mold growth that compromises structural integrity and indoor air quality.
